Transaction 100e6584277897eba3724ec5055c5066b15fcceb28d37081bdacd13d6c40dbde

2 Input
2 Outputs
  • 100e6584277897eba3724ec5055c5066b15fcceb28d37081bdacd13d6c40dbde:0
  • value  866297
    address  14v1dKNjMrShckpFcyw3Be1fPBi1LxHTiN
  • 100e6584277897eba3724ec5055c5066b15fcceb28d37081bdacd13d6c40dbde:1
  • value  28050039
    address  3KNcrNbZqVZVhDenahVY6BTW6JxqQ9i4RJ